Job Summary
CalPortland is seeking a summer intern for the Corporate Engineering Group. This internship is ideal for a student interested in electrical engineering. The intern will have the opportunity to work on a variety of heavy capital projects and/or maintenance projects. Exposure to various plants, aggregate, ready-mix, and cement.

Responsibilities
- Perform data collection for power system studies
- Create and/or modify drawings as needed for projects, plant improvements or in response to plant requests
- Assist Automation team as required
- Complete Safety and MSHA training and any other site/job specific required training
- Carry-out and practice all Safety training and Company policies in the CalPortland workplace
- Provide help, designing and budgeting for projects at multiple plant locations
- Additional work with other engineering disciplines
- Assist in routine housekeeping and maintenance of the facilities
- Learn about other CalPortland departments and interface as required
- Attend summer intern orientation event at corporate headquarters in Las Vegas, NV
- Perform plant tasks as assigned
